Course Description

With the rapid advancement of technology, the need to build quality software is more prevalent in companies from all industries. Learn how software development is done and the basic components of a software development system. Explore the many stages of any software development project.

This is an introductory course for individuals with no experience in software development.

Course Learning Outcomes

By completion of this course, successful students will be able to:

  • Identify different software process models and roles
  • Describe fundamental process activities of software requirements engineering, software development, testing, and evolution
  • Recognize why processes should be organized to cope with changes in the software requirements and design
  • Identify how to integrate software engineering practices and to create adaptable software processes
